Okta is a known leader in SSO solutions, working ...Simple, easy to configure, standards-based SSO to Snowflake for your users. SAML federation in Snowflake allows organizations to leverage federation servers such as PingFederate or PingOne for Enterprise (IDaaS solution) as an identity bridge, providing secure single sign-on into Snowflake without storing user keys and without additional passwords or sign-ons.

Single sign-on, or SSO, is an authentication scheme that lets users log in once using a single set of credentials, and access multiple applications during the same session. Single sign-on simplifies user authentication, improves the user experience and, when properly implemented, improves security. It's used often to manage authentication and ...

SAML (Security Assertion Markup Language) is an open authentication standard that makes single sign-on (SSO) to web applications possible. SSO allows users to sign on to multiple web-based applications and services using a single set of credentials.
